Paragraph 1:
At what temperature pipes freeze is a critical factor in maintaining the integrity of residential and municipal plumbing systems. Pipes in areas subject to freezing temperatures face risks of ruptures and water damage. This issue is often addressed by insulating pipes, using heat tape, and ensuring the local environment is considered in the planning of infrastructure systems. The freeze point is typically influenced by factors such as water flow, pipe material, and external temperatures.

Housing Age and Plumbing Materials
Shingle Springs is home to a mix of newly constructed and older homes, many of which still feature plumbing systems from the mid-20th century. These older systems often use materials such as galvanized steel, which are more prone to freezing. Modern plumbing materials, like PEX, offer better insulation and flexibility, reducing the risk of pipe damage in cold conditions.

Municipal Water Quality and Pressure
Shingle Springs benefits from a well-managed municipal water system, though local water quality factors, such as mineral content, can influence the susceptibility of pipes to freezing. High mineral content in water can lead to pipe build-up, narrowing the diameter of pipes and affecting water flow. In colder weather, areas with insufficient water flow may experience higher freezing risks.
